EHS Manager: Lead Safety & Compliance in Seafood Ops
Job Description & How to Apply Below
A major seafood processing company based in Alaska is seeking an Environmental Health and Safety Manager to oversee EHS programs and ensure compliance with regulations. This role involves developing training programs, conducting safety inspections, and managing the EHS team. Candidates should have a Bachelor's degree in Environmental Safety, with at least 4 years of experience in EHS roles, preferably in manufacturing.
The position offers a comprehensive benefits package, including competitive compensation and a dynamic work environment.
